@charset "UTF-8";@media(max-width:768px){main{min-height:100dvh}}@media(min-width:768px){main{min-height:calc(100dvh - 1.5rem)}}.gallery-page__controls{display:flex;justify-content:center;gap:.5rem;margin-top:2rem;padding-bottom:2.5rem}.gallery-page__btn{padding:.3rem .5rem;font-size:var(--font-size-xs);text-transform:uppercase;border:solid 1px var(--color-noir);border-radius:var(--radius-sm);cursor:pointer;transition:all .3s ease;width:200px}.gallery-page__btn:hover{background-color:var(--color-noir);color:var(--color-blanc)}.gallery-page__btn--active{background-color:var(--color-blanc);color:var(--color-noir);border:solid 1px var(--color-blanc);pointer-events:none}.gallery-page__view{display:none;margin-top:.25rem}.gallery-page__view--active{display:block}.gallery-page__card-wrap{flex:0 1 calc(14.3% - .25rem);aspect-ratio:3/4}.gallery-page__grid--disponibles-only .gallery-page__card-wrap[data-available=false]{display:none}@media(max-width:768px){.gallery-page__card-wrap{flex:0 1 calc(25% - .25rem)}}@media(max-width:480px){.gallery-page__card-wrap{flex:0 1 calc(33.58% - .25rem)}}.gallery-page__float-wrap{position:fixed;bottom:1.25rem;left:50%;transform:translate(-50%);z-index:50;display:flex;justify-content:center;pointer-events:none;opacity:0;visibility:hidden;transition:opacity .2s,visibility .2s}.gallery-page__float-wrap.is-visible{pointer-events:auto;opacity:1;visibility:visible}.gallery-page__pill{display:inline-flex;border-radius:4px;box-shadow:0 1px 26px #000000ad;overflow:hidden}.gallery-page__pill-segment{padding:.2rem .5rem;font-size:var(--font-size-xs);letter-spacing:.02em;text-transform:uppercase;font-family:inherit;border:none;background:#ffffff80;backdrop-filter:blur(10px);color:var(--color-noir);cursor:pointer;transition:background-color .2s,color .2s;width:7rem}.gallery-page__pill-segment:first-child{padding-left:.6rem}.gallery-page__pill-segment:last-child{padding-right:.6rem}.gallery-page__pill-segment:hover:not(.gallery-page__pill-segment--active){background:#0000000f}.gallery-page__pill-segment--active{background:#000000b3;backdrop-filter:blur(10px);color:var(--color-blanc);font-weight:600}.gallery-page__view:not(.gallery-page__view--active) img{content-visibility:hidden}.bg-grain{background-color:var(--color-beige);background:url(/assets/noise16.jpeg);background-size:150px 150px}@media(min-width:768px){header{max-width:100%!important}}footer{max-width:100%}footer .footer ul{width:100%;align-items:center;justify-content:center}
